Espaces de nommage | Macros

Référence du fichier include/CastorUtils/MultiThreadConfig.hpp

Graphe des dépendances par inclusion de MultiThreadConfig.hpp:
Ce graphe montre quels fichiers incluent directement ou indirectement ce fichier :

Espaces de nommage

namespace  std
 

STL namespace.


Macros

#define CASTOR_MUTEX_AUTO_SCOPED_LOCK()   std::unique_lock< std::mutex > l_mutexAutoLock( m_mutex );
#define CASTOR_MUTEX_SCOPED_LOCK(p_mutex)   std::unique_lock< std::mutex > l_mutexLock( p_mutex );
#define CASTOR_RECURSIVE_MUTEX_AUTO_SCOPED_LOCK()   std::unique_lock< std::recursive_mutex > l_recMutexAutoLock( m_mutex );
#define CASTOR_RECURSIVE_MUTEX_SCOPED_LOCK(p_mutex)   std::unique_lock< std::recursive_mutex > l_recMutexLock( p_mutex );

Documentation des macros

#define CASTOR_MUTEX_AUTO_SCOPED_LOCK (  )     std::unique_lock< std::mutex > l_mutexAutoLock( m_mutex );
#define CASTOR_MUTEX_SCOPED_LOCK (   p_mutex  )     std::unique_lock< std::mutex > l_mutexLock( p_mutex );
#define CASTOR_RECURSIVE_MUTEX_AUTO_SCOPED_LOCK (  )     std::unique_lock< std::recursive_mutex > l_recMutexAutoLock( m_mutex );
#define CASTOR_RECURSIVE_MUTEX_SCOPED_LOCK (   p_mutex  )     std::unique_lock< std::recursive_mutex > l_recMutexLock( p_mutex );
 Tout Classes Espaces de nommage Fichiers Fonctions Variables Définition de type Énumérations Valeurs énumérées Amis Macros